Ten Vietnamese nationals who illegally entered Myanmar through border routes via neighbouring countries, including Thailand, and were involved in illegal online gambling, telecom fraud and other criminal activities in the Myawady–Shwe Kokko area of Kayin State, were repatriated to Vietnam via the Myanmar-Thailand Friendship Bridge II in compliance with legal procedures, humanitarian principles and bilateral cooperation.
The
repatriation was carried out through coordinated efforts by the relevant
authorities, including district immigration officials and other responsible
personnel.
The handover
ceremony was attended by First Secretary Mr Nguyen Xuan Loc and officials from
the Vietnamese Embassy in Thailand, as well as representatives of the Tak
Provincial Immigration Bureau. Myanmar authorities formally handed over the
relevant legal documents to the Vietnamese officials.
Authorities
reported that between 30 January 2025 and 30 June 2026, a total of 14,730
foreign nationals who had entered Myawady illegally were detained and screened,
of whom 13,563 have been repatriated. The remaining individuals are either
facing legal proceedings or awaiting transfer.
